Anthem Blue Cross announced as co-sponsor of networking reception at World Medical Tourism and Global Health Congress, on October 28th, 2009

Industry News

Anthem Blue Cross will be the Co-Sponsor of the Networking Gala Cocktail Reception at that takes place October 28th, 2009, 6:30-8:00 PM. The networking reception will feature up to 1,500 delegates from the both the World Medical Tourism and Global Health Congress and the Corporate Wellness Conference.

Anthem Blue Cross* provides over 8.3 million California members with health benefits and wellness services. They are a part of the nation's leading health benefits company serving the needs of approximately 35 million medical members nationwide.

They are focused on improving the health of their communities, delivering better care to members and providing greater value to their customers.

Their 360o Health programs improve member health through a range of care management and wellness initiatives and information.

Their local presence and national expertise create collaborative programs that reward physicians and hospitals for clinical quality and excellence.

They deliver what customers want: innovative, choice-based products; distinctive service; simplified transactions; effective member engagement and better access to information for quality care.

They provide a full range of benefits and services to customers, including health, wellness, pharmacy benefit management, life and disability insurance benefits, dental, vision and behavioral health to provide a total benefit solution.

The Medical Tourism Association (MTA), http://www.medicaltourismassociation.com, is the international non-profit trade association for the medical tourism industry which focuses on transparency in quality and pricing, communication and education.


MTA has initiated commendable activities for growth of this emerging industry by publishing the world's leading Medical Tourism Magazine and hosting the world's largest Medical Tourism Congress. The Corporate Wellness Conference, http://www.corporatewellnessconference.com, takes place October 27th and 28th, 2009 in Los Angeles, California and will feature up to 400 high level executives in the corporate wellness area.
